What Is a Bail Bond?
A bail bond works as a financial warranty that guarantees an offender's look in court after being launched from safekeeping. This legal instrument allows people who have actually been arrested to safeguard their momentary flexibility while awaiting trial. By posting a bail bond, the defendant supplies the court with a pledge that they will return for all scheduled hearings.
Usually, bail bonds are provided by licensed bail bond agents or firms, that charge a non-refundable fee, typically a percent of the overall bail amount. This fee makes up the bail representative for the threat they think in guaranteeing the accused's appearance. If the offender fails to appear in court, the bail bond becomes waived, and the bail representative is accountable for making certain the defendant's go back to deal with the charges.

Just How Bail Bonds Job

The bail bondsman commonly bills a non-refundable charge, usually around 10% of the overall bail amount, in exchange for uploading the bail on part of the accused. This cost is the bondsman's settlement for the danger they take by ensuring the court that the defendant will certainly appear for future court days.
As soon as the bail is posted, the offender is released from protection, but they remain required to follow the conditions established by the court. If the defendant stops working to show up for their scheduled court days, the bail bondsman might seek to recuperate the complete bail amount from the accused or their co-signer. Understanding these processes is critical for anyone thinking about a bail bond as a method to secure release from custody.
